Overview:
We are seeking a detail-oriented and motivated summer intern with strong writing skills to assist in updating and organizing our internal control documentation. This position focuses on production, quality, and office administration functions, requiring on-site work at our Fort Wayne, IN location. Remote or hybrid work is not available for this role.
Responsibilities:
- Update production work instructions to ensure accuracy and clarity.
- Revise and improve various control and process flow documents.
- Create new documentation as needed to support internal processes.
- Conduct interviews with stakeholders to validate and update document content.
- Scan paper documents and create electronic backups for improved accessibility.
- Organize and catalog documents to ensure ease of access and proper archival.
Qualifications
Qualifications:
- Strong English writing skills with attention to detail.
- Effective verbal and written communication skills.
- Ability to organize and manage information and documentation effectively.
- Experience or understanding of writing technical documents is a plus.
- Ideal for students pursuing degrees in English, Literature, Creative Writing, Business, or Communications-related fields.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, and PowerPoint) is required.
